Job description / Role Job Type Full Time Job Location Dubai, UAE Nationality Any Nationality Salary Not Specified Gender Not Specified Arabic Fluency Not Specified Job Function Purchasing & Procurement Company Industry Retail Functional roles and responsibilities To coordinate parts procurement activities from planning to receipt of parts and to facilitate smooth movement of parts from port to point of sale. Thoroughly understand principal’s manuals and processes for ordering, follow up, escalation, and claims. Coordinate with internal departments to ensure ISO (initial stock order) are placed for new models in advance and review those ISO until it reaches normal ordering cycle. Release orders as per the dealer day and dealer time and review order acceptance report for taking proactive actions. Review system suggested order quantities for all movement categories for preparing stock orders. Review seasonal demand parts, slow moving parts, phase in and phase out parts. Review percentage mix of stock order, VOR, and AIR orders on a weekly basis both value wise and line wise. Follow up on all types of orders and escalate immediately if there is any issue in the supply chain; follow escalation contact till the order is received at warehouse. Provide rolling forecast to local dealers (applicable for inventory controllers who follow tyres and consumables). Keep internal customers informed about their order status by providing the right ETA. Prioritize shipments based on the need and inform the warehouse team well in advance to plan their inbound. Maintain all records for easy retrieval. Qualification & experience Graduate, preferably in commerce. 5 years of experience in planning and inventory control (purchasing and tracking) in a computerized environment. 2 – 3 years experience in automotive industry will be a definite advantage. About the Company Established in 1979, Al Tayer Group is a privately-held, diversified company with operations in 12 countries in the Middle East and beyond. With over 7,800 employees from 95 different nationalities, the Group has its headquarters in Dubai, UAE. Al Tayer Group operates leading, quality-focused businesses in automobile sales and service, luxury and lifestyle retail, perfumes and cosmetics distribution, engineering as well as interiors contracting. The Groups portfolio includes several of the worlds leading brands such as Armani, Bvlgari, Banana Republic, Ford, Ferrari, Gucci, Gap, Harvey Nichols and Maserati. The Group operates over 180 stores across multiple markets in the Middle East.
